| Review (by Malcolm Storey) | Despite the title this isn’t a traditional Field Guide: it’s a guide to Fieldcraft - ie how to find them. Following in the tradition of Ford and Emmet, the book consists of a list of micromoths each with the season of its life stages, the foodplants and feeding signs, and a distribution map. |
